Oracle for Developers with PL/SQL
Course Number: 573-JK
Recommended Duration: 5 days
Intended Audience
Application developers who will design, code, and support systems using the Oracle Data Base and its various programming tools.
Course Overview
This course introduces developers to Oracle 10g, SQL, SQL*Plus, and PL/SQL. (Suitable for Oracle9i, or Oracle8i; (Oracle 7 version available)). There are eighteen machine exercises.
Objectives
Introduces participants to Oracle and its most commonly used tools. Numerous hands-on exercises provide practice using SQL, SQL*Plus, and PL/SQL.
Prerequisites
No prior knowledge of SQL or Oracle is required. Some programming experience is helpful for the embedded SQL portion of class.
